Luis Enrique expressed his pleasure at receiving a two-year contract extension with Paris St Germain, as he aims to etch his name in history with the French club.
Since joining PSG in 2023, the Spanish manager has shown appreciation for the faith the club has demonstrated in him and is driven to create a lasting legacy in Paris.
“From the very beginning, the club has provided us with everything we need, and their support fuels my desire to keep working and improving. We aim to make history here as a coaching team,” Luis Enrique remarked to reporters after PSG’s 4-1 triumph over Monaco on Friday.
“I can’t predict how long I’ll be here; when you feel at home and have the trust of those around you, why impose limits on yourself?
“I truly appreciate that support, and I hope to repay it through hard work, though I can’t guarantee it will translate into results.”
Despite PSG’s impressive win, which maintains their unbeaten streak in Ligue 1 and a commanding 13-point lead at the top, Luis Enrique downplayed the performance, stating it wasn’t their finest outing to date and noting the challenges faced during the match.
“I don’t believe we played our best game; I wasn’t pleased with the final 10-15 minutes, where we struggled to assert control over Monaco,” he explained.
“The first half was quite balanced, and it was tough to apply pressure. In the second half, we managed to inflict more damage, and ultimately we earned the victory, but it was challenging as always against Monaco.”
PSG will next focus on the Champions League knockout stage as they prepare to face fellow Ligue 1 club Brest on Tuesday.
Although a sluggish start to their European campaign saw the Parisians fail to secure an automatic berth in the last 16, Enrique believes these trials have strengthened the squad in their pursuit of the elusive Champions League title.
“We’ve experienced everything together; all those tricky moments where only our fans had faith in us have been invaluable, as they have granted us maturity in a youthful team,” Luis Enrique stated.
“We will never cease to fight. That is our objective this season: to compete relentlessly until the final whistle of every tournament and strive to make history.”
